lasting beauty and durability.Maintaining HydroShield on Your Glass
Surfaces
Using a squeegee or clean cotton towel and water, simply wipe the surface
clean. If the dirt is stubborn, using a diluted mild cleaner such as simple
green should make your surfaces sparkle. Occasionally, dirt may build up and
require a light scrub with a white 3M pad available through your maintenance
supplier or through our website. Each of these cleaning methods are safe for
your HydroShield protected surfaces. Do not use any abrasive cleaners or
abrasive pads other than a white 3M pad. If windows are exposed to sprinkler
over spray, and have a mineral buildup, simply blade the minerals of the
Hydro-Shield surface with a 6 inch window cleaning blade. Blading does not
harm HydroShield.
Harsh and Expensive Cleaning solutions Are No Longer Needed
Many products available through suppliers and on supermarket shelves
contain acids that can harm interior and exterior building surfaces, as well
as the environment. Some products may have health and bodily contact warning
on the label as well. Products that include an acid are designed to, among
other tasks, extract minerals and dirt from surface pores, fractures or
crevices. Surfaces coated with HydroShield do not require harsh cleaning
solutions or methods. Any product that includes any acids or a combination
of any acids will void your warranty. Read all product labels carefully!
What to Expect with HydroShield
HydroShield protected surfaces still get dirty. Any dirt, dust or other
agent that normally causes a surface to get dirty will continue to make that
surface dirty. The Hydro-Shield surface is up to 75% easier to clean; the
dirt and grime no longer penetrate the surface, but sit on top of the
HydroShield coating. Surfaces such as windows may stay cleaner much longer
than before. Hydro-Shield coating protects the natural beauty, clarity and
luster of glass, granite, ceramic and tile. |

On Which Type of Surfaces Can HydroShield Be Used?
HydroShield will seal and protect the beauty and luster of:
- Glass windows
- Mirrors
- Shower doors
- Glass block
- Porcelain
- Toilets, sinks & tile
- Polished granite
- Ceramic tile
HydroShield will not seal and will also not harm:
- Marble
- Cultured marble
- Acrylic
- Corian
- Formica
- Wood
- Paint
- Enamels
- Metal fixtures
- Plastics
- Fabrics
- Paper
- Carpet
- Vinyl
- & Other natural or manufactured products
Partial List of Cleaners Safe for Use on HydroShield:
- Isopropyl Alcohol
- Denatured Alcohol
- Lysol Disinfectant
- Ammonia (Diluted to 15%)
- Simple Green
(Including Simple Green D)
- Any Mild Dish Soap
(For easier clean-up you may dilute these 50%-75% water)
Partial List of Cleaners Not Safe for Use on Hydro-Shield:
- Sulfuric Acid
- Hydrofluoric Acid
- Phosphoric Acid
- Hydrochloric Acid
- Muriatic Acid
- Lye
- Nitric Acid
- Vinegar
- Any Cleaners with acidic Attributes
